Power Shift: How E-Rickshaws are Changing the Game

E-rickshaws are quickly becoming a popular mode of transportation in many regions . These green vehicles offer a cost-effective alternative to gasoline-powered rickshaws, while also lessening environmental impact.

With surging interest in sustainable transportation , the potential of electric rickshaws looks bright. They offer a practical solution for short-distance travel, especially in urban areas with congested roads .

Additionally , e-rickshaw drivers often enjoy greater financial security compared to their counterparts who operate traditional rickshaws. This economic empowerment is also a significant driver of the e-rickshaw revolution.

Powering Progress: E-Rickshaws Upgrading Cities

E-rickshaws are quickly rising as a popular and sustainable mode of transportation in cities worldwide. These electric vehicles offer a eco-friendly alternative to traditional gasoline-powered rickshaws, reducing emissions and promoting a healthier environment.

The benefits of e-rickshaws are manifold. They provide a cost-effective solution for both commuters and businesses, with lower operating costs compared to fossil fuel-driven vehicles. Moreover, their compact size allows them to easily navigate congested streets and narrow alleys, providing efficient transportation in urban areas.

Also, e-rickshaws contribute to job creation by providing employment opportunities for drivers and charging station operators. They also empower local communities by boosting economic growth and promoting sustainable development.

As cities strive to reduce their carbon footprint and improve air quality, e-rickshaws are poised to play a significant role in shaping the future of urban transportation. Their adoption represents a hopeful step towards a more sustainable and livable world.
